Bearcat Volleyball Loses Marathon Match to Lewis & Clark

Freshmen Hargrave and Waltz Excel

By Sara Elcano, Assistant Athletics Communications Director

SALEM, ORE. -- The Willamette University volleyball team pushed the match to five sets against Lewis & Clark College, but the Pioneers won, 25-18, 25-20, 21-25, 15-25,15-13, at Cone Field House on Wednesday, Sept. 29. Lewis & Clark appeared to have control of the match after winning the opening two sets, before Willamette battled back to tie it at 2-2, forcing the final set.

Lewis & Clark cruised to a 25-18 victory in the first set. The Pioneers were able to string together small runs of two and three points throughout the set to gain control. The Pios hit .132 as a team in the opening set compared to Willamette's -.095.

Unfortunately for Willamette, set two was more of the same. The Bearcats were able to keep the score close as the teams were tied four times and exchanged the lead twice. Jennifer Dowdy provided Lewis & Clark with several late kills to help seal the victory for the Pioneers.

Down 2-0, Willamette came out with a burst of energy to open the third set. Danica Reed (So., OH, Arvada, CO/Ralston Valley HS) served four consecutive points for WU, including a serving ace. The Bearcats used the momentum to carry them to back-to-back victories in the third and fourth sets by 25-21 and 25-15 margins.

The decisive set was a thriller. The score was tied on seven occasions and the lead was exchanged four times. With the score locked at 13-13, Lewis & Clark got a kill from Dowdy. The Pioneers ended the set and the match by winning the final point on a ball handling error by Willamette.

Faithful Willamette fans witnessed an explosive performance by freshmen Carly Hargrave (MH, Happy Valley, OR/Clackamas HS) and Shannon Waltz (MF, Honolulu, HI/La Pietra HS). Hargrave ended the match with 14 kills and hit .414. She added one serving ace, one solo block and six block assists. Waltz was equally impressive, adding 11 kills of her own and four aces. She had one solo block and one block assist.

Senior Molly Blankenship (OH, Spokane, WA/Spokane Falls CC) finished the match with 19 kills, 12 digs and two block assists. Emily Compton (So., S, Portola, CA/Boise State Univ.) had 43 assists, two aces and 19 digs.

Dowdy topped Lewis & Clark with 19 kills. She also earned eight digs. Margaret Dowling provided the Pioneers with 18 kills and 15 digs. Setter Leia Matsunaga contributed 48 assists, seven digs and three kills.

Lewis & Clark climbed to 7-8 overall and to 3-2 in the Northwest Conference with the win. The Bearcats moved to 6-8 overall and 2-3 in the NWC.

Willamette will host another NWC match on Friday, Oct. 1 at 7 p.m. (PDT) against the Lutes of Pacific Lutheran University. The Lutes are 10-3 overall and 4-0 in the NWC. They enter the match having won four matches in a row.
